## What is QuietCool Smart Control?

The QuietCool Smart Control is the new way to control your QuietCool attic fans.

- Control the speed of your attic fan
- Control the length of time to run your attic fan
- View the Temperature and Humidity levels inside your attic
- Enable Smart Mode for automatic speed changes based on attic temperatures
- Add presets to your app for easy control of your attic fan
- View detailed temperature, humidity, and fan runtime analytics

Please note, the Smart Control app is only compatible with attic fans with a QuietCool Smart Control hub installed on your QuietCool attic fan. This will not work with a QuietCool Whole House Fan.

## What do users think of QuietCool Smart Control?

Overall sentiment: positive

**Pros**

- 🚀 Works smoothly and reliably
- 👍 User-friendly and intuitive interface
- 🚀 Easy setup and installation
- 👍 No account required
- 🚀 Impressive Bluetooth range
- 👍 Customizable settings and controls
- 🚀 Effective in cooling the house
- 👍 Helpful seasonal configurations

**Cons**

- 🐛 Connectivity issues after app updates
- 🔒 Limited remote access (Bluetooth-only)
- 🐛 Pairing issues with multiple devices
- 🐛 Bugs with smart mode and temperature settings
- 🐛 Unreliable WiFi connectivity
- 🐛 Difficulty reconnecting after power outages

**Commonly reported bugs**

- Firmware updates breaking existing functionality
- Inconsistent behavior with temperature and humidity settings
- Inability to stay connected after pairing a new device
- App failing to recognize the fan after updates

**Most requested features**

- Add 'Quiet' mode to turn off fan during specified hours
- Integrate with weather data or allow time-of-day control
- Provide temperature/humidity history and trending
- Enable remote monitoring and control via WiFi or internet
- Allow multiple users to control the same fan
- Add manual override and on/off controls

### 4/5 — Great fan

*2026-08-17, version 2.0.4*

This is a great fan and I can see it clearly reducing my attic temperature during summer. But, I do have issues in accessing the fan status and runtime statistics. Relying on Bluetooth only for access means I have to be close to it to and cannot see the run status when I am away from home. 
The analytics page could use some improvements on the app as well. Fan info page says attic temperature is 94, analytics page says 79(I think this is average, but page does not call it out) and chart is over 100. Page interactivity is pretty bad even though it looks good

### 5/5 — Hot and humid southern attic

*2026-08-15, version 2.0.4*

We had our roof redone and they took out our attic fan and covered the whole saying that it should passively ventilate.  That was a huge mistake! We put in  this smart gable attic fan and now it’s better than before! Humidity issues fixed and temperatures in the home are so much easier to maintain.  We have had it for just over a year and there only a few months where it ran a lot, and a couple of months during the winter when it didn’t need to run at all.
